Transaction 84612c20fad61f88860cc4a370289c9f22e90f1ae14b39d8a4c93f04349b0177
1 Input
1 Output
-
84612c20fad61f88860cc4a370289c9f22e90f1ae14b39d8a4c93f04349b0177:0
- value
- 119127086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08377d1fed5bc78afe3333337c10fd893448f22d OP_EQUAL
- address
- 32SToWH9drHxcMHmF4X32YLyYFukxNVRuQ